Page 7: Inclusive Design - Myth busting

Myth 4:

Inclusive Design is only about disability

Page 8: Inclusive Design - Myth busting

Myth 4: BUSTED!

People can face exclusion in many other ways. Inclusive Design goes beyond disability and can be applied to improve mainstream products and services.

Page 9: Inclusive Design - Myth busting

Myth 5:

Inclusive Design is only about assistive technology

Page 10: Inclusive Design - Myth busting

Myth 5: BUSTED!

Inclusive Design is not just about ‘special needs’ design. It is design for the widest possible range of users. A stair lift only helps a few people, whereas an elevator helps everyone.
